The Croatian national handball team have qualified for the Main Round at the 2012 European Championships in Serbia with another 31-29 win; this time over Slovenia Wednesday night. In their opening round match, the Croatian Cowboys barely got by the Icelandic squad by the same score after being down one at halftime. Croatia’s Ivan Čupić was the player of the match, scoring nine goals on only 12 shots.
With a 2-0 record in group play, Croatia have already qualified for a spot in the Main Round. With a win or tie over Norway on Friday, Croatia will win Group D outright and be allocated to the D1 spot in the next round, where they would play potential Group C winners Spain on January 22nd and most likely France and Hungary thereafter. The French have been Croatia’s achilles heel in recent years, but the Cowboys only have to finish in the top-two in the main round to qualify for a semifinal berth.
